Trustee seeks larger Colburn Park sign and other park improvements

Summary

Trustee Todd Lawson urged larger and additional signage for Colburn Park, reported new baseball field entrance signs are complete, and flagged drainage and sidewalk reviews; he also raised a safety concern about a rock pile children climb with four-wheelers.

Trustee Todd Lawson told the board that Sangamon County recently installed a Colburn Park sign on Main Street just before Witt Street but that the sign should be larger and additional wayfinding is needed to help visitors locate the park.

Lawson said new entrance signs for the two baseball fields are completed and he will contact Public Works Superintendent Langenfeld to schedule installation. He also reported plans to contact the appropriate party about drainage concerns at the park and to review sidewalks village‑wide with Trustee Rose Mann to identify sections needing repair. Lawson raised a safety concern about a rock pile at the west‑end park that children climb on with four‑wheelers and said he would pursue lowering the pile.
